    Asset store lost its credibility for me after I contacted them about stolen assets. Please see the thread below;

    https://forum.unity.com/threads/exported-stolen-assets-being-sold-in-the-asset-store.892990/

    After this response, I stopped reporting such stolen assets that are being sold. Asset store doesn't yet understand how big of an issue this is.

    About your posts, yes they are probably scam. Those guys just found out they can export models from some games, especially games with mod support. And they sell it everywhere. And these will eventually grow as asset store doesn't care even if it's reported with clear evidence as I've shown in that forum post.

    My experiences were also always Russian. They even offer you to pay to them directly instead of using the store, to not risk a refund. It can be used as a bait.

    From my experiences, Cgtrader is bad, Turbosquid is the best, and asset store is the worst with handling these.

    You can't be proven wrong. We can easily see that these are fake. Just hard to prove them.

    But the one in my post (I linked again below) is 100% fake. I even shared which game it's exported from. Anyone with some experience can say for certain that all these models are exported from Construction Simulator 2014. They even have the same dirt pattern on the vehicles and the same imperfections or the same mistakes.

    https://forum.unity.com/threads/exported-stolen-assets-being-sold-in-the-asset-store.892990/

    Turbosquid did remove them in just 1 working day, they have an expert team working on such matters. Therefore I can recommend it to everyone in this forum. Even though models are expensive, it's a lower chance you will find stolen assets there. Just report one and you will see it from their response.

    I even reported a false positive once. A logistics building from 2 different artists that looked exactly the same.
    I wish I could share you the response, it was so professional, showing whats different in textures when zoomed in, showing wireframe structure and topology differences, and they even found the real building which those 3d models were based on and told me it looks similar because both artists modeled the same thing.

    But it's not necessary with those construction simulator models. You don't even need a professional to understand it. They are screaming that they are stolen. Nevertheless, I had no good experience with the asset store team so far. I wish there were some alternatives.
